LDL carries cholesterol particles throughout the body. "Bad" cholesterol builds up in the walls of arteries. This makes the arteries hard and narrow. When a gene change causes high cholesterol, the body has trouble removing LDL cholesterol from the blood.

Or the body has trouble breaking down LDL cholesterol in the liver. Diet can play an important role in lowering your cholesterol.
